Understanding Puppy Nutrition Needs
Puppies have unique nutritional requirements that differ significantly from adult dogs. They need more protein, fat, and certain vitamins and minerals to help them develop strong bones, muscles, and a healthy immune system.
Key Nutrients for Puppies
- High-Quality Protein: Essential for muscle growth and overall development.
- Fats: Vital for energy and the development of the brain and eyes.
- Calcium and Phosphorus: Necessary for strong bone growth.
- DHA: An important fatty acid for cognitive and retinal development.

Feeding Your Puppy: Best Practices
It’s not just about choosing the right food, but also feeding your puppy correctly to ensure optimal growth and health.
Tips on How Much and How Often to Feed Your Puppy
- Follow the Feeding Guide: Start with the recommended amount on the puppy food package and adjust as needed based on your puppy’s growth and activity level.
- Multiple Small Meals: Especially for very young puppies, multiple small meals throughout the day can aid digestion and stable energy levels.
- Consult Your Vet: As your puppy grows, their nutritional needs can change. Regular check-ups with your vet can help keep your puppy’s diet on the right track.
Common FAQs About Puppy Nutrition
What should I do if my puppy doesn’t seem interested in their food?
Try warming the food slightly or adding a little bit of water to enhance the flavor. Always check with your vet to rule out any underlying health issues.
Is it okay to feed my puppy adult dog food?
Puppies should ideally be fed puppy-specific food until they reach at least 80% of their expected adult weight. This ensures they are getting the proper nutrients for growth.
How can I tell if my puppy is on a good diet?
A healthy diet is often visible through your puppy’s physical condition. Your puppy should have a shiny coat, clear eyes, regular bowel movements, and consistent, healthy weight gain.
